In conclusion, while the search for a Microsoft Enterprise 2007 free download is rooted in a desire for a robust, one-time-purchase productivity suite, the pursuit is ill-advised. The software is legally inaccessible for free use, technologically obsolete, and poses a significant security threat. While Office 2007 served a vital role in the history of computing, users today must recognize that the digital world has moved on. The risks of running obsolete, unsupported software far outweigh the nostalgia or the perceived savings of avoiding a modern subscription or license. The responsible choice for users today is to migrate to supported platforms that ensure security, compatibility, and legality.
